Job Title
We are seeking a skilled Non-destructive Testing Technician to join our team.
Requirements
- Candidates must have a valid PCN Level 2 in MPI & DPI (minimum) - due to the specifications we work to this is essential.
Role Description
This varying NDT inspection role will mainly be carried out on customer premises in and around the Midlands although travel further afield is sometimes required, due to the need to travel to customer premises the candidate would be required to hold a full driving licence.
As an NDT inspector you will be responsible for the examination, interpretation and reporting of results to the customer in a variety of techniques and products including forgings, fabrications, wrought products and site shut down work.
